Hartford Hospital is one of the largest and most respected teaching hospitals in New England. We are a Level 1 Trauma Center that provides cutting edge treatment to its patients. This is made possible by being home to the largest robotic surgery center in the Northeast and the Center for Education, Simulation and Innovation (CESI), one of the most advanced medical simulation training centers in the world. When hospitals cannot provide the advanced care, expertise and new treatment options their patients require, they turn to us.
The Pharmacy Department at Hartford Hospital utilizes a decentralized model with pharmacists embedded on medical teams to advise on optimal drug therapy. We also have an American Society of Health-System Pharmacists (ASHP) accredited Pharmacy Residency program, an active Oncology infusion service, and a Retail/Specialty outpatient pharmacy.
Pharmacy Interns assist Pharmacists in the preparation, dispensing and distribution of sterile and non-sterile medication throughout the hospital.
Duties Include:
- Assists in the preparation and distribution of medications throughout the hospital which includes in-patient unit dose dispensing and out-patient dispensing.
- Performs computer activities to maintain patient profiles, entry of charges and credits and generation of unit dose fill lists.
- Restocks crash cart medications, including documentation and follow through.
- Fills emergency boxes and stat boxes, including documentation, expiration date checking and follow through.
- Insures all medications are packaged with a bar code compatible with existing Pharmacy bar code technology.
- Prepackages tablets, capsules and other dosage forms for in-patient and out-patient dispensing.
- Positively interacts with patients and other hospital guests to enhance the quality of case/service provided.
- Performs other duties as assigned.
Qualifications
Education:
- Currently enrolled in a professional program at an accredited school or college of pharmacy.
Licenses/Certifications:
- Pharmacy Intern registration with Connecticut Department of Consumer Protection.
Minimum Experience:
- Completed at least one clinical rotation within a hospital.

What types of healthcare roles typically qualify for F-1 CPT sponsorship?
Roles that qualify for CPT must be directly tied to your degree program's curriculum. In healthcare, this commonly includes health informatics analyst positions, clinical research coordinator roles, public health data analyst internships, healthcare operations, and medical coding or billing internships. Purely clinical, patient-facing roles often require state licensure that complicates CPT eligibility, so coordination with your DSO and academic department is important.

Are there state-specific considerations for F-1 CPT in Connecticut's healthcare industry?
Connecticut's healthcare employers are concentrated around major academic institutions, which means many CPT opportunities are structured as formal internships or practicums with direct faculty oversight, a setup that aligns well with USCIS CPT requirements. However, any role involving direct patient care typically requires state licensure or certification independent of visa status, which can limit eligible CPT positions to non-clinical or research-oriented functions. Confirm program eligibility with your DSO before applying.
